  4. I just checked the conversion to american and it is 218 american for the basic sportrak, not a good price. You can get them for 150 in stores down here and even cheaper online. I have the gold and it is a great unit. I got it on line at ebay brand new for 177 american. Great deal, but they go for 199 at wal marts here. They have expandable memory using secure digtal cards. I use a 64 mb card in mine. I have read of people using 512mb in them. They also have16 mbs of built in maps. I also own a sportrak map and I would suggest staying away from them. While it is a great unit they have problems with the casing cracking. Magellan has been good about fixing the problems but they never fixed the flaws that cause the problems. I have sent mine back twice to be repaired and the same problem with the cracks reaapear. The Gold is a mapping unit also. Good luck.

  17. Do exactly what stunod said to do. To program in the coordinates on the sportrak you press and hold the goto button. It is the button with the little walking man. A screen comes up where you can manuver the cursor to the different areas of the screen. Move the cursor to the coordinates and press enter. You will then be able to manually put in the coordinates for the Latitude then hit enter. Now your cursor will be on the Longitude. Enter in the coordinates and hit enter. Move the cursor down to save and hit enter. Now you have the cache nearest yours in your gps. Now go to where you want to hide yours and hit the goto(walking man) and you will get a screen with user waypoint, cities, highways, airports, waterways and parks on it. Highlight and hit enter on user waypoint. Then you should see the waypoint you entered for the nearest cache. Highlight that and hit enter. You will then be taken back to the screen you were on when you hit the goto. Manuver through the screens and look for a field that says distance. That is the distance in a straight line to the nearest cache from you. I know this is kinda long, but once you do it you will do it more often. Then it just comes naturally. Good luck.
